Royal Ontario Museum

One of North America's leading museums, known for global art, natural history, and standout architecture beside Philosopher's Walk.

  • Must visit

Art Gallery of Ontario

Canada's major art museum features the Group of Seven, Indigenous art, and a landmark Frank Gehry redesign in the heart of downtown.

  • Recommended

Hockey Hall of Fame

Multimedia museum inside the CN Tower complex celebrating hockey history, the Stanley Cup, and interactive exhibits for all ages.

Toronto is costly for visitors versus many North American cities, with higher hotel rates, dining, and attractions, though transit and budget eats help control daily spend.

Average meal costs

Budget
$12-20 for fast food or casual takeout.
Mid-range
$25-45 per person for a restaurant meal.
Fine dining
$90+ per person for upscale dining.
Coffee
$3.50-6 for coffee or c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Tip 15-20% at restaurants, about 10-15% for taxis, and round up or tip small change at cafes.

For international flights we recommend to arrive 2.5 to 3 hours before departure. Please check the website of your departure airport if in doubt. Some airports may offer booking time slots for security checks or offer additional information on when to get there based on time of day.
Most airlines permit carry-on bags that fit within specific dimensions (e.g., 22 x 14 x 9 inches or 56 x 36 x 23 cm), including handles and wheels. Bags must fit in the overhead bin or under the seat in front of you.
Many airlines impose weight limits, commonly ranging between 7 kg (15 lbs) and 12 kg (26 lbs). Typically, passengers are allowed one carry-on bag and one personal item (for example a purse, laptop bag, or backpack). Personal items must fit under the seat in front of you. Budget Airlines (like Ryanair or Wizz Air) have stricter size and weight limits, often requiring fees for larger carry-ons. Full-Service Airlines have more lenient policies, sometimes including more spacious dimensions or higher weight limits depending on your ticket class.
The list of items prohibited on an airplane varies by country and airline, but in general, the following items are not allowed in carry-on or checked baggage: Weapons and self-defence items, sharp objects, flammable materials, explosives, toxic substances, or liquids over 100ml (except for medications and baby essentials). In checked baggage, firearms (without authorization), explosives, large lithium batteries, and hazardous chemicals are prohibited. Electronic cigarettes must be in carry-on bags, while alcohol and dry ice have restrictions. Always check with your airline for specific regulations.
Canada uses the Canadian Dollar (CAD) as its currency. For travelers, using cards is generally more convenient and widely accepted across the country, including for transportation tickets, though carrying some cash can be useful for small vendors or remote areas.
In Toronto, ON,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ing and petty theft, especially in crowded areas and on public transit. Common scams include fake charity collectors, street vendors selling counterfeit goods, and unauthorized taxi services. It's advisable to use licensed taxis or rideshare apps, keep personal belongings secure, and be wary of unsolicited offers or distractions designed to steal valuables.
